1882 Pattern Valise, 1882 (c)
A valise was a waterproof canvas bag used for carrying equipment. It would be worn on the lower back and attached to the body with straps as part of an infantryman's load carrying equipment.
From 1870, the British Army adopted load carrying equipment known as valise equipment. It distributed weight around the torso and could be adapted to different conditions.
